We are seeking a Product Manager to help plan, prioritize, and deliver music creation products and experiences that create value for both customers and the business. This role works closely with engineering, design, content/sound, marketing, and commercial stakeholders to turn strategic priorities into clear product outcomes.
What You'll Do
- Own product discovery, planning, prioritization, and delivery within a defined product area.
- Build and maintain roadmaps that connect customer needs, business goals, and technical feasibility.
- Translate product direction into clear requirements, priorities, and execution plans.
- Track progress, communicate status, and escalate risks or trade-offs clearly.
- Coordinate with cross-functional partners to support launches and ongoing product improvement.
- Identify ways product capabilities can support broader inMusic portfolio opportunities.
- Product management or product ownership experience in software, music technology, creative tools, hardware/software ecosystems, or related technical products.
- Strong prioritization and commun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ively with engineering, design, QA, marketing, and business stakeholders.
- Bias toward clear execution, measurable outcomes, and business impact.
- Work on products and platforms used by creators, producers, performers, DJs, and musicians around the world.
- Help shape the future of music creation technology across a global portfolio of brands.
- Join a practical, creative environment that values clear thinking, customer impact, and measurable outcomes.
